Do NOT buy that for a UHF radio. You will most likely damage the finals. That is far too much spacing in frequency to even try to play with. Essentially you will just turn all of your forward power into reflected power back into the radio.

Edit: I know they say it will do up to 512 Mhz, but I am assuming they are talking about receive, because if it isn't then you essentially are just strapping a dummy load to your radio and hoping that by sheer power you can have someone hear you.

Nasty wrote:Bugger. Why doesn't anyone make a milspec-looking antenna for GMRS/FRS radios :cry:


Because unfortunately you're not allowed external antennas for FRS, and for GMRS most users aren't looking for a Milspec-looking system. Now, what you could look at doing is finding a way to short out part of it, so that it acts shorter than it is, which would bring up your "optimized" (resonant) frequency.

Eh, I would piece one together like I mentioned. You'll have much better results. A good antenna can get out 20+ miles. I have a good aftermarket on my Wouxun Ham radio and can access a repeater that is 23 miles LOS from me. You'll want an antenna that is meant for the band you are using (and as was pointed out, it's illegal to use a removable antenna for FRS bands...).
